Why Payment Integration Matters

When your payment system works separately from your CRM, you’re stuck manually copying customer info, tracking unpaid invoices in spreadsheets, and switching between platforms just to get paid. This not only wastes time — it also increases the chance for mistakes.
An integrated payment system solves all that by:
  • Automating invoice generation and delivery
  • Allowing customers to pay directly through a secure link
  • Tracking payment status in real time
  • Syncing everything back to the customer’s CRM record
In short, it simplifies the transaction and improves your bottom line.

Key Benefits of CRM Payment Integration

1. Faster Payments

When customers can pay directly from an invoice or email, you get paid faster. No waiting for checks or follow-ups.

2. Automatic Invoicing

Invoices are automatically generated based on the load or service completed, eliminating manual entry and reducing billing errors.

3. Real-Time Payment Tracking

Easily see which invoices have been paid, are pending, or are overdue — all in one dashboard.

4. Secure, Professional Transactions

Integrated systems use encrypted gateways and PCI-compliant providers, so your clients can pay with confidence.

5. Seamless Customer Experience

When quoting, billing, and payment all happen in the same place, your customers enjoy a smoother, more trustworthy experience.
